2002 Alfa Romeo GTV vs. 2007 Volvo S60
To start off, 2007 Volvo S60 is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2002 Alfa Romeo GTV.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2002 Alfa Romeo GTV would be higher. At 2,401 cc (5 cylinders), 2007 Volvo S60 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Volvo S60 (162 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 14 more horse power than 2002 Alfa Romeo GTV. (148 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Volvo S60 should accelerate faster than 2002 Alfa Romeo GTV.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Volvo S60 weights approximately 60 kg more than 2002 Alfa Romeo GTV.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2002 Alfa Romeo GTV (385 Nm) has 45 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Volvo S60. (340 Nm). This means 2002 Alfa Romeo GTV will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Volvo S60.
Compare all specifications:
2002 Alfa Romeo GTV | 2007 Volvo S60 |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Volvo |
Model | GTV | S60 |
Year Released | 2002 | 2007 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1970 cc | 2401 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 5 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 148 HP | 162 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 385 Nm | 340 Nm |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 1455 kg | 1515 kg |
Wheelbase Size | 2710 mm | 2720 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 63 L | 70 L |
